OUR FRIEND tells the inspiring and extraordinary true story of the Teague family--journalist Matt (Casey Affleck), his vibrant wife Nicole (Dakota Johnson) and their two young daughters--and how their lives are upended by Nicole's heartbreaking diagnosis of terminal cancer. As Matt's responsibilities as caretaker and parent become increasingly overwhelming, the couple's best friend Dane Faucheux (Jason Segel) offers to come and help out. As Dane puts his life on hold to stay with his friends, the impact of this life altering decision proves greater and more profound than anyone could have imagined.

What to Know

Critics Consensus

Our Friend's occasionally frustrating approach to dramatizing its fact-based story is often offset by a trio of starring performances led by a never-better Jason Segel.

Movie Info

Synopsis OUR FRIEND tells the inspiring and extraordinary true story of the Teague family--journalist Matt (Casey Affleck), his vibrant wife Nicole (Dakota Johnson) and their two young daughters--and how their lives are upended by Nicole's heartbreaking diagnosis of terminal cancer. As Matt's responsibilities as caretaker and parent become increasingly overwhelming, the couple's best friend Dane Faucheux (Jason Segel) offers to come and help out. As Dane puts his life on hold to stay with his friends, the impact of this life altering decision proves greater and more profound than anyone could have imagined.
Director
Gabriela Cowperthwaite
Producer
Michael A. Pruss, Teddy Schwarzman, Ryan Stowell, Kevin J. Walsh
Screenwriter
Brad Ingelsby
Distributor
Gravitas Ventures
Production Co
Scott Free Productions, STX International, Black Bear Pictures
Rating
R (Language)
Genre
Drama
Original Language
English
Release Date (Theaters)
Jan 22, 2021, Wide
Release Date (Streaming)
Jan 22, 2021
Box Office (Gross USA)
$657.4K
Runtime
2h 4m
Aspect Ratio
Flat (1.85:1)
